Synthesis and Aromaticity of Benzene-Fused Doubly N-Confused Porphyrins

Chemistry. 2020 May 4;26(25):5701-5708. doi: 10.1002/chem.202000339. Epub 2020 Apr 20.

Abstract

A bicyclo[2.2.2]octadiene(BCOD)-fused bis(dipyrromethane) derivative was reacted with methylal in the presence of trifluoroacetic acid followed by oxidation with chloranil to give a doubly N-confused phlorin derivative, which did not undergo the retro-Diels-Alder reaction extruding an ethylene molecule on heating. In contrast, a 7-tert-butoxybicyclo[2.2.1]heptadiene(7-BuOBCHD)-fused bis(dipyrromethane) yielded benzene-ring-fused doubly N-confused porphyrins by following similar reaction sequences.
